if height is equal to 2.20m at exactly 9am, and then the height is equal to 1.7m at exactly 10am. At what approximate time will the height be equal to 1.71m

The height changed by -0.5m in one hour. That means that it was 1.71m slightly before it fell to 1.7m.

Its rate of change between 9 and 10 am was -0.5 m/hr.

So, it was .01 hours before 10 am when the height was 1.71m. .01 hrs = 0.6 minutes, or 36 seconds.

So, the height was 1.71m at 9:59:24
